In the U.S., a work must have some “minimum amount of creativity” to be original. Just a spark of creativity is sufficient for copyright protection. For example, U.S. courts have ruled that a white pages telephone book lacks minimum creativity, but a yellow pages directory may have suf...

Writing the text for your book immediately creates copyright rights. Then you must register a claim and include a copyright notice to copyright your book.
Registration Offers Legal Protection Formal registration with the United States Copyright Office is not required to claim a copyright. Formal registration does, however, provide some advantages such as providing public notice of your claim of copyright in the work. Also, if your work was created in...
